Research questionHow can online time-series forecasters adapt to evolving, unseen patterns without costly continual parameter updates?Online forecasters must make predictions as data distributions change, including when new patterns emerge. Repeatedly updating many model parameters can be costly and may not support sustained adaptation.

Latest papersRecent research connected to this question, newest first.Compositional Spectral Prompts for LLM-based Online Time Series ForecastingThe source studies an LLM-based forecaster with a frozen backbone and compositional spectral prompts derived from frequency-domain bases. Evidence comes from experiments on real-world datasets involving extended online phases and cross-dataset distribution shifts.research paper · Sep 2, 2026
